**Ticket VLT-3312: Tailspout vault locked**

New folks: Tailspout is our internal CLI for tailing service logs. Its credential vault locked itself after three failed token refreshes, which blocks all log tailing on the Merrowgate cluster. Please follow the unlock procedure carefully and in order. The final unlock step prompts for the recovery passphrase, provided below.

strongbox words: oliael-gilax-lamael

## Onboarding: FareLab Pricing Experiment

Welcome to FareLab, our ticket-pricing experiment service. As a reviewer, the main thing to watch is the experiment config bundle — any change to bucket weights goes through the signed-config pipeline, no exceptions. Local builds are fine for testing, but staging only accepts signed bundles. When checking a PR's release artifacts, verify them against the signing key below.

rollout seal: bky6_63q7Qj

- [ ] Confirm role-based access is live on the Fernhollow wiki before we seal anything. Quick sanity check: only folks in the "ceremony-ops" role should see the key-material pages, and the auditor role gets read-only. Ping whoever ran the last ceremony at Quillmark if the role mappings look stale — they drift every quarter. Once you've verified the roles, unlock the ceremony vault page using the recovery passphrase, which you'll find just below.

recovery phrase for tafog-baduf: holeth-briix-beldor-briiel